Stratégia testu verzus plán testu
V každom rozsiahlom projekte je testovanie nevyhnutnou súčasťou procesu. Dôkladné a presné vykonanie testov zaručuje, že projekt je v súlade s normami a nemá závažné nedostatky. Predtým, ako sa uskutoční akékoľvek testovanie, je potrebné pripraviť a dodržiavať dva dokumenty, stratégiu testovania a plán testov. Hlavný rozdiel medzi nimi je ich rozsah. Stratégia testovania pokrýva ciele, ktoré je potrebné dosiahnuť, a prístup, ktorý sa má použiť. Toto je často dokument spoločnosti alebo projektu. V porovnaní s tým je testovací plán lokalizovanejší dokument, ktorý sa zaoberá konkrétnou časťou alebo komponentom projektu a dodržiava usmernenia uvedené v testovacej stratégii..
V niektorých menších projektoch sa stratégia testovania často nachádza ako časť plánu testov hlavne preto, že existuje iba jeden plán testov a zdá sa, že nie je praktické oddeliť testovaciu stratégiu. Ale vo veľkých projektoch s mnohými projektmi s mnohými komponentmi existuje jedna testovacia stratégia a niekoľko testovacích plánov; zvyčajne jeden pre každú hlavnú zložku. Skúšobný plán spravidla vykonáva manažér testovania alebo testovací elektróda. Toto je pozícia na strednej úrovni, ktorá si vyžaduje osobu, ktorá je dôverne informovaná o časti, s ktorou pracuje. Na druhej strane, testovaciu stratégiu zvyčajne robí projektový manažér alebo niekto vyšší, pretože vyžaduje osobu, ktorá má komplexný pohľad na projekt..
Pretože stratégia testovania by zahŕňala celý rad komponentov, ktoré sa môžu navzájom veľmi líšiť, pokrýva iba všeobecné pohľady na to, ako pristupovať k procesu testovania. Špecifiká, ako napríklad kto robí skutočné testovanie a ako sa majú vykonať kroky, sa ponechávajú na pláne skúšok. Ďalším zásadným rozdielom medzi plánom skúšok a stratégiou skúšok je to, ako existujú v priebehu času. Stratégia testu je statický dokument, ktorý zostáva od začiatku až do konca rovnaký. V porovnaní s tým sa plán skúšok často mení tak, aby vyhovoval nepredvídaným okolnostiam, ktoré sa môžu vyskytnúť v priebehu projektu.
Zhrnutie:
1. Testovacia stratégia je komplexnejšia v porovnaní s plánom testovania.
2. Testovaciu stratégiu vykonáva projektový manažér, zatiaľ čo testovací plán vykonáva manažér alebo vedúci testovania.
3. Testovacia stratégia hovorí o všeobecnom prístupe, zatiaľ čo testovací plán hovorí o špecifikách.
4. Testovacia stratégia zostáva statická, zatiaľ čo testovací plán sa môže zmeniť.